It isn't cloudy in real life, it is quite clear, but probably just covered in finger prints. But I diasgree that they sparkle like a cz. It throws light in large flashes, but they are not highly refractive stones.

JCents right, corundum is not a material that has a high RI. It won't sparkle like a CZ.
